On Saturday we are celebrating the 15th anniversary of Tokio Hotel’s first music video “Durch den Monsun”. It is this song that propelled the band to the top of European charts back in 2005. In 2008, the English version of the song, “Monsoon”, also hit the charts right here in Canada, following the “Ready, Set, Go!” buzz on both radio and television.

The ‘Dream Machine’ tour so far..

Tokio Hotel are already at their 7th show on their new European and Russian tour ‘Dream Machine’. 23 more dates are still to come. During VIPs’ Soundcheck, they perform ‘Black’, ‘Cotton Candy Sky’ and ‘Something New’.

Here is the tour setlist:

  1. Something New
  2. Boy don’t Cry
  3. Feel it All
  4. Love who loves you back
  5. Dark Side of the Sun
  6. The Heart Get no Sleep
  7. Better
  8. Cotton Candy Sky
  9. We Found Us
  10. Run Run Run
  11. Black
  12. Easy
  13. Girl Got a Gun
  14. Automatic (VIPs on stage)
  15. As Young as we Are
  16. What If
  17. Durch den Monsun
  18. Stop, Babe

Bill explained that the song ‘Something New’ is about starting over, beginning something new, getting rid of the past to be reborn again, to be a new person  – which can be done, for example, by throwing personal stuff away, like in the new music video. The symbolism of the Earth is rebirth and the symbolism of the naked scenes is showing your natural self. Bill also said that he views porn actors as very hard workers, and not just as people having sex.

He also explained that the intro of Easy is reversed. It actually says “I miss the times”, until “what do we do”. Moreover, the song ‘Elysa’ is about someone who dies in the end. They aren’t playing Elysa, nor Dream Machine on this tour, as they thought there would be too many songs with the same tempo otherwise.

After the European tour, they are going to Mexico, and they are considering adding other LA countries such as Peru, Chile, Ecuador and Brazil, but nothing is sure yet. They would really like to play at festivals this summer, and they’re still not sure if they will play in the States or not. They have been really considering Canada as well, but are still having difficulties because of borders restrictions.

They said the hardest song to write and to finish was Stop Babe, as it was one of the first one they had and they had no clue on how to finish it. They had left it for a while, but people liked it and really expected it to be on the album, so they ‘figured shit out’.

They are planning on recording the concert in Cologne.

Dream Machine is their most personal album, because the songs all tell their real stories. They’re rather confused that everyone wants to hear ‘Ich bin nicht ich’.

They came up with the part that Tom sings along with Bill on Cotton Candy Sky, as Bill was too lazy to learn how to play the keyboard (as it requires a keyboard). It was Georg’s idea. Tom said he doesn’t actually sing; he talks and mixes it up with the keyboard sounds. Bill said that whenever he goes partying, Tom is always working, that he spends all his nights in the studio.

A lot of family members and friends were at the concert, so the guys were extremely happy to be there. Bill and Tom’s mom even called during the acoustic dressing room song!

Tom didn’t use to love dogs that much, and never actually wanted a dog, but he couldn’t give his little son away after rescuing him and caring for him for two weeks, so he kept him.

Bill is afraid of rats and Georg is still afraid of heights. He’s now also afraid of death.

Their old tour equipment, for example the egg from the Humanoid City tour, is all stored and they keep it all. Except the motorcycle, which was donated to ‘Ein Herz für Kinder’ (it was donated for 20.000 euros, and the original price was 700 euros).

Bill said once again that he prefers singing Black in English rather than in German (Schwarz). If there was a song they would like to remove from their previous albums, it would probably be ‘Jung und nicht mehr jugendfrei’ and ‘Beichte’, as Bill qualifies them as ‘children songs’.

If there’s a moment in their career that they could relive, it would be the EMA 09 aftershow party for Tom. Bill and Georg would like to relive the 2008 VMA’s. But Bill isn’t that much interested in redoing the same things. They wouldn’t change the way they grew up in the spotlight either, as it’s all they know, so why change it?

Tom said that during Bill’s recovery when he had his surgery on his vocal chords in 2008, Georg, Gustav and he went on vacation in Barcelona.

Bill is really into Westworld at the moment, even though he only watched two episodes for now. He said he loves Anthony Hopkins.

They’re considering ‘Bon’t don’t Cry’ as their next single. And Bill’s music video for ‘California High’ is coming up in a couple of weeks. Bill’s favourite song on Dream Machine is Stop, Babe. He also loves Better a lot. Tom loves Better as well, and so does Georg. Georg really loves Easy too, and Tom said he really loves Dream Machine..  In fact, they love all their songs ;).

If they’d switch roles, Bill would play bass, Tom drums, Gustav guitar and Georg would sing. According to Bill, it would be awful. Bill also said that he writes mostly when he is sad, which happens often. He usually starts writing the melody before the lyrics.

Someone asked them if they’d ever thought of changing the name of the band, and they said that they don’t think about these kinds of things at all. Bill said Tokio Hotel is timeless and can’t go out of fashion, it will always be classy and unique, like a tattoo: “once you have it, it’s forever a part of you, and you don’t question it anymore.”

Another person wanted advice on how to have the motivation to succeed in music. Tom said that if you don’t have the motivation to pursue it even when you’re not doing well, then you should quit, as you can’t force success and there is nothing you can do right if you are not enjoying what you are doing. He also said that comparing oneself to other artists’ success is pointless and even more nowadays with social media. He said that comparing ourselves to some random Canadian dudes like Justin Bieber, who has millions of followers on YouTube, isn’t the best idea ever.

Their biggest wish when they were younger was to perform in front of people; it could have been in front of literally anyone. They wanted to share their music above everything else and did not care if it was crap or not. They wouldn’t even take the time to write proper songs or to rehearse. As soon as they’d have the opportunity, they’d just go play somewhere, anywhere. Also, they do not understand fans who request ‘Ich bin nicht ich’ as it’s a song they wrote when they were teenagers.
